Chapter 12 – Encounter

 

“Aaaah!!!”

 

Just as Su Lifeng felt they were drawing closer to the Nest, a sudden chorus of blood-curdling screams erupted from ahead.

 

“Help! Save me!”

 

It was the tourists! How had they ended up here too?

 

Su Lifeng quickly turned back and signaled to Jiang Yushi and the others to stay low, then cautiously crept toward the source of the noise.

 

In a dense thicket shrouded in mist, the tourists who had just narrowly escaped death were once again plunged into despair. Many were fleeing in every direction out of pure instinct, but figures would periodically lunge out from the shadows behind them, tackling them to the ground.

 

Su Lifeng hid behind a large tree, watching the scene with a racing heart.

 

Right then, a tourist running in blind desperation charged toward the very tree Su Lifeng was using for cover. However, when the man was still several meters away, a figure suddenly pounced from the side, slamming him into the dirt.

 

“No, no!”

 

The tourist had just begun to struggle when the Xenospecies grabbed his calf and gave it a twist that seemed almost effortless.

 

“Crack.”

 

With a crisp snap, the tourist’s screams cut off instantly. Su Lifeng, who had been about to rush out, froze in his tracks, forcing himself to stay still. “What’s going on? Isn’t it supposed to be absorption and transformation?”

 

After knocking the tourist unconscious, the Xenospecies grabbed the man’s mangled leg and began dragging him toward another part of the forest.

 

Their combat effectiveness seemed to be growing stronger and stronger.

 

They looked identical to humans, yet their eyes were devoid of any humanity-a gaze that immediately brought the word “monster” to mind.

 

“I need to follow them and see where they’re going.” Su Lifeng frowned as the thought took hold.

 

Without much hesitation, he turned to Jiang Yushi and the others. “Hide nearby. I’m going to check things out.”

 

“I’m going with you,” Jiang Yushi said immediately.

 

Su Lifeng wanted to refuse, but seeing the determination in her eyes, he thought for a moment and nodded. “Fine. The rest of you, be careful-especially if anything unusual happens. I’ll be back as soon as possible.”

 

“Su…” Cheng Xiaomei wanted to follow as well, but as she stood up, she felt a searing, burning pain in her hand.

 

“Ah…” She clutched her hand tightly. By the time she looked up, Su Lifeng and Jiang Yushi were already gone.

 

Cheng Xiaomei slowly loosened her grip to look at her hand, only to see her finger bones seemingly twitching on their own, as if they possessed a life of their own… Her eyes widened in shock. “What is happening?!” But when she looked again, the change seemed to have vanished.

 

“Isn’t that Leader Zhang? What’s he doing here?” a boy’s surprised voice suddenly whispered.

 

Cheng Xiaomei quickly lowered her hand and turned with Han Fei and the others to look.

 

Sure enough, in a patch of tall grass diagonally across from them, a familiar figure was crouching.

 

Zhang Hai had his back to them, seemingly unaware of their presence nearby. If the boy hadn’t been so sharp-eyed, they would have had a hard time spotting him.

 

“Zhang-“

 

Feng Shen was about to call out when Cheng Xiaomei interrupted, “Didn’t you hear what Su said? We have to be careful if anything unusual happens…”

 

“How is this unusual? Isn’t it a good thing to find another classmate alive? He doesn’t look like one of those Xenospecies,” another boy snapped, cutting her off with a frown.

 

Cheng Xiaomei waved her hands, trying to explain. “That’s not what I meant. I just think we should be cautious…”

 

She soon realized her words were falling on deaf ears, as the group began moving toward Zhang Hai.

 

“Zhang Hai?” one of the boys called out eagerly when they were only a few paces away.

 

They had assumed all their classmates were dead; they hadn’t expected to find another survivor.

 

However, before Zhang Hai could even turn around, the boy’s expression shifted.

Lying in the grass right in front of Zhang Hai was a corpse!

 

Hearing the shout, Zhang Hai’s body stiffened for a moment before he immediately turned his head.

 

Only then did the boy see that Zhang Hai was holding a rock. Both the rock and his hands were covered in a thick, bloody Gelatinous Substance.

 

It was obvious that the corpse belonged to a Xenospecies…

 

The boy glanced past him and nearly threw up on the spot.

 

This Xenospecies had been smashed almost to a pulp…

 

“Zhang Hai, you…”

 

Zhang Hai stared at his classmates for a moment, then suddenly grinned and dropped the rock. “Don’t get me wrong, I was just… I was just protecting myself. This Xenospecies was injured during a fight with some other tourists, and then it came to attack me. I had no choice but to keep smashing it… smashing it as hard as I could! Then, it ended up like this. Did you know? It can completely absorb a human’s internal organs into itself. The entire human body is actually just left as a layer of skin. What I killed wasn’t even human anymore, really.”

 

As he said this, there wasn’t much fear on Zhang Hai’s face. Instead, it was the others who were shocked by his incessant and detailed narration.

 

Seeing everyone dumbfounded, he smiled again and suddenly asked, “Forget it, I can tell from your faces that you don’t understand yet. I remember, aren’t you supposed to be with Su Lifeng? Where is he now?”

 

“We don’t kn-“

 

Cheng Xiaomei rushed to answer first. However, at that moment, Han Fei suddenly interrupted her: “Su Lifeng might know how we can leave!”

 

“What?” Zhang Hai froze for a second, then a look of wild ecstasy crossed his face.

 

Cheng Xiaomei’s eyes widened in disbelief as she looked at Han Fei. “What nonsense are you talking about?”

 

“Nonsense? Ever since we were on the boat, Su Lifeng has always known things ahead of time that we didn’t. To be honest, I’m starting to wonder if he’s actually a Xenospecies in disguise!” Han Fei countered.

 

“How can you say that! If it weren’t for Su, you’d all be dead by now!” Cheng Xiaomei trembled with rage. What made her even more furious was that when she looked at Feng Shen and the others, they actually stood silently by Han Fei’s side!

 

“You guys…”

 

“You’re saying he’s a Xenospecies?” Zhang Hai took a sudden step forward, staring intently at Han Fei.

 

Seeing Zhang Hai’s fanatical expression, a flicker of guilt flashed through Han Fei’s previously righteous gaze. “I… I was just saying… but it’s very likely he knows the way out! I noticed that he seems to understand everything happening on this island. If we work together to catch him, as long as he’s willing to lead us out, then everyone will be happy.”

 

“It’s all the same, all the same…” Zhang Hai smiled strangely and then asked, “Where is he?”

 

Han Fei pointed in the direction where Su Lifeng and Jiang Yushi had left. “That way…”

 

However, as soon as he finished speaking, a figure flashed past them. It was Cheng Xiaomei, who had taken the lead and started sprinting in that direction.

 

Han Fei’s expression changed instantly. “She’s going to warn him!”

 

Another figure gave chase. Feng Shen ran a few steps and grabbed for Cheng Xiaomei’s arm. “Xiaomei, don’t be like this. What we’re doing is for everyone’s benefit, and it won’t cause any harm to Su…”

 

His speed was much faster than a frail girl like Cheng Xiaomei. However, just as he was about to touch her arm, Cheng Xiaomei suddenly swung her hand back… To be precise, only her hand swung back.

 

As if her wrist had no joint, her palm flipped over at a startling angle, and her five fingers slashed across Feng Shen’s arm like blades.

 

“Get away from me!” Cheng Xiaomei cursed with a mix of fear and disgust. After making that single move, she continued sprinting forward without looking back.

 

Feng Shen stood frozen on the spot. A second or two later, he watched helplessly as a bloody line split down the middle of his arm. Then, the part connected to his palm fell to the ground by his feet with a wet thud.

 

“Aaaah!”
